ARM Cortex-X4

高性能CPU核心设计

ARM Cortex-X4ARM在TCS23(整體計算解決方案)中推出的CPU 核心型號[1],它作為ARM Cortex-X3的後繼產品,X系列CPU核心普遍注重高效能,CPU核心可以與該系列中的其他核心配對,例如CPU叢集中的ARM Cortex-A720或/和ARM Cortex-A520[2][3][4][5]

ARM Cortex-X4
產品化2023
設計團隊ARM Ltd.
微架構ARM Cortex-X4
指令集架構ARMv9.2-A
核心數量1~10 每簇
一級快取128 KiB (64 KiB I-cache with parity, 64 KiB D-cache) 每個核心
二級快取512~2048 KiB 每個核心
三級快取512 KiB ~ 32 MiB (可選)
上代產品ARM Cortex-X3
繼任產品ARM Cortex-X5
相關產品ARM Cortex-A720

ARM Cortex-X3相比的架構變化 編輯

該處理器實現了以下更改:[2][3][4]

  • 微操作(MOP)快取:已刪除(之前為1.5k條目)
  • 解碼寬度:10
  • 重新命名/排程寬度:10(從8增加)
  • 重新排序緩衝區(ROB):384個條目(從320個增加)
  • 執行埠:21(從15增加)
  • 管線長度:10(從9增加)
  • 高達2 MiB的私有L2快取(從1 MiB增加)
  • DSU-120
    • 最多14個核心(之前為12個核心)
    • 高達32 MiB的共享L3快取(從16 MiB增加)
  • ARMv9.2

效能聲明:

  • 與智慧型手機中的Cortex-X3相比,峰值效能提高了15%(3.4GHz、2MB L2、8MB L3)。[4]
  • 當基於相同的行程、時鐘速度和L3快取(但2 MiB L2與1 MiB L2)設定(也稱為ISO行程)時,IPC比Cortex-X3提升13%。[4]

架構比較 編輯

微架構 Cortex-A78 Cortex-X1 Cortex-X2 Cortex-X3 Cortex-X4 Cortex-X5
峰值時鐘速度 ~3.0 GHz 〜3.25 GHz ~3.4 GHz
解碼寬度 4 5 6 10 [6]
分發 6/周期 8/周期 10/周期
Max In-flight 2x160 2x224 2x288 2x320 2x384
L0(Mops entries) 1536 [7] 3,072 [7] 1536 [6]
L1-I + L1-D 32+32 KiB [8] 64+64KB
L2 128–512 KiB 0.256 – 1 MiB 0.5 – 2 MiB
L3 0–8 MiB 0–16 MiB 0–32 MiB
指令集架構 ARMv8.2 ARMv9 ARMv9.2

上市產品 編輯

另見 編輯

  • ARM Cortex-A720,相關高效持續效能微架構
  • ARM Cortex-A520,相關高效微架構
  • ARMv8-A核心比較

參考 編輯

  1. ^ Dahad, Nitin. Arm Total Compute Solution 2023 targets premium smartphones. Embedded.com. 2023-06-02 [2024-01-17] (美國英語). 
  2. ^ 2.0 2.1 Arm Cortex-X4 advances frontiers of CPU performance - Announcements - Arm Community blogs - Arm Community. community.arm.com. 2023-05-29 [2023-09-16] (英語).  參照錯誤:帶有name屬性「:3」的<ref>標籤用不同內容定義了多次
  3. ^ 3.0 3.1 Arm Introduces The Cortex-X4, Its Newest Flagship Performance Core. WikiChip Fuse. 2023-05-28 [2023-05-30] (美國英語).  參照錯誤:帶有name屬性「:4」的<ref>標籤用不同內容定義了多次
  4. ^ 4.0 4.1 4.2 4.3 Bonshor, Gavin. Arm Unveils 2023 Mobile CPU Core Designs: Cortex-X4, A720, and A520 - the Armv9.2 Family. www.anandtech.com. [2023-05-30].  參照錯誤:帶有name屬性「:0」的<ref>標籤用不同內容定義了多次
  5. ^ TCS23: The complete platform for consumer computing - Announcements - Arm Community blogs - Arm Community. community.arm.com. 2023-05-29 [2023-09-16] (英語). 
  6. ^ 6.0 6.1 Arm Cortex-X4, A720, and A520: 2024 smartphone CPUs deep dive. Android Authority. 2023-05-29 [2023-06-01] (英語). 
  7. ^ 7.0 7.1 Frumusanu, Andrei. Arm's New Cortex-A78 and Cortex-X1 Microarchitectures: An Efficiency and Performance Divergence. www.anandtech.com. [2023-06-01]. 
  8. ^ Schor, David. Arm Cortex-X1: The First From The Cortex-X Custom Program. WikiChip Fuse. 2020-05-26 [2023-05-30] (美國英語). 
  9. ^ MediaTek says its Snapdragon 8 Gen 3 rival will be a beast (Updated). Android Authority. 2023-05-29 [2023-09-16] (英語). 
  10. ^ Qualcomm Snapdragon Tech Summit Live Blog: Compute Spotlight. Android Authority. 2023-05-29 [2023-09-16] (英語).